Review of MBA international business (MIT WPU).
Placements: Placement is done in stages in first-year summer internship program. Many big companies offer internship with some salary. The period is around 2 months. This internship skills and exposure add edge in interviews and in second year, actual placement started big companies Amazon, Flipkart, E-Kart, Yazaki, Molex, Tyko, Altair, etc. Hiring companies due to recession affects placement but still, college manage to get 100 percent placement. The average package was 6 LPA. Some students were not willing to accept offer but college forces them to accept it .
Infrastructure: The MIT campus is world-class; its building style is similar to western monuments. The parking area is very small, and there is a huge traffic jam when entering college. One thing is that there are junk food stalls outside. Many students are addicted to junk food because of that hostel food waste in large quantities. General facilities like internet connectivity, labs, and a good classroom and library (3 nos.) are all the best. The hostel is 20 km away from campus; what the point, its facilities are bad and overly costly. Hostel food is not very good but decent. There are many canteens, and the service and taste of the food are good. As a medical facility, we have medical kits everywhere.
Faculty: Some teachers are good but some are arrogant. Many teachers have side businesses they are busy with, so we had very little interaction during lectures. The course is international business; it has a scope curriculum with 5 chapters per subject. And for the first year, all MBA syllabuses are the same; later, it changes based on specialisation. Semester exams are not very hard but clearing all subjects is tough.

Q:   How can I get admission in MIT-WPU for MBA?
A: 

The admission to MIT-WPU Pune two-year full-time MBA course has a specific selection process. Interested candidates need to fulfil the minimum eligibility criteria, i.e., graduate with 60% aggregate in the respective subjects from a recognised university. For the next step, they must appear in MAT, XAT, CMAT, GMAT, CAT, NMAT, MAH CET, PERA CET entrance exams, which are particularly conducted for admission of candidates in Management courses. Admission to MBA at MIT Pune is based on a valid score of candidates in the respective entrance exams, followed by GD and PI rounds.

Q:   Can I get direct admission at MIT-WPU for MBA?
A: 

No, direct admission to MBA course at MIT-WPU is not valid. There is no provision of direct admission at MIT-WPU . For admission to MBA, the university either accepts scores of any state or national-level entrance exams. Aspirants can apply via valid scores of either CAT/ XAT/ NMAT/ GMAT/ PERA CET/ MAH-CET/ MAT entrance exams. Further, candidates also have to appear for PI, GD/Extempore and other selection rounds. 

Find below the breakup of all the selection parameters and their weightage based on which candidates will be evaluated:

Particulars

Weightage 

Entrance exam score

10%

Group Discussion/ Extempore

25%

Personal Interview

25%

Past Academic Record (SSC 10% and HSC 10%)

20%

Statement of Purpose

15%

Work Experience

5%

Q:   Does MIT-WPU accept MHT-CET scores?
A: 

Yes, MIT-WPU accepts the Maharashtra Common Entrance Test (MHT-CET) entrance test scores for admission to a few undergraduate and postgraduate courses. For MIT-WPU BTech admission, the University accepts either JEE Main/ MHT-CET or PERA CET entrance exam scores. Apart from BTech, MIT-WPU also accepts MHT- CET for MBA and BPharm admission. Apart from that, the university also considers the score of various other state and national-level entrance exams such as PERA CET, JEE Main, CAT, MAT, NEET UG, etc., for admission of candidates to various courses from the streams of Science, Management, Humanties, etc. Click here for the detailed MHT CET application process.
